    From a Romney e-mail:

    As of this month, 14 million Americans can't find work.
    This past week, we learned that the unemployment rate has just fallen one-tenth of a percent, from 9 percent to 8.9 percent. As I wrote in a new Boston Herald op-ed Tuesday, although unemployment has fallen, it's fallen to a level that is still, by any historical marker, a national disaster.
    Where do we go from here? As we move into the third year of the Obama administration, I hope that the President and Congress will focus on getting Americans back to work. The President delegated that job over the last two years to Nancy Pelosi and Harry Reid. Their out-of-control fiscal policies scared employers and created increased economic uncertainty. In November, Americans sent a message loud and clear and elected a new class of conservative leaders to Washington.
    We cannot stop there. With your help, we must continue to support candidates who believe in smaller government and are working to create jobs.
    Today, my PAC sent out yet another wave of contributions to 45 Republicans in Congress who received a total of $93,000 in donations. These contributions came on top of the $208,000 that was delivered to 90 U.S. Senate and House Republicans since the start of 2011, bringing our year-to-date donations to federal candidates to more than $300,000.
